> b) if you weren't, you'd have some ideas on how to do it.
first you need to set up a working configure.in/autogen.sh (that's
probably the hardest) for the generated project. If you manage to get
gettext working, a lot of people would be glad (it once worked as of
gnome 1.0, but gnome 1.4 seems to be different - I never found
definitive docs - that's why I really look forward to gnome2).
second you need to write a write for the unknown widgets (with the ones
at hand this should be relatively easy).
And last but not least the gnome menu support is really ugly (menubar.cc
IIRC). I rewrote a much cleaner one for the gtkmm menu support and the
gnome support need a rewrite too (Mostly applying the developed scheme).
